|
jdbc从数据库里取数据 可以rs.getObject(1) 取第一列 rs.getObject(2) 取第二列 可以这样吗 |
|
![]() 10分 |
可以的,不过还是建议写具体的类型好一些。
|
![]() 10分 |
一般情况下采用MVC的思想,把一张表中的字段封装成一个bean
假如bean里面有这张表的两个字段分别是id和name List<Bean> list = new ArrayList<Bean>();
while(rs.next()){
Bean b = new Bean();
b.setId(rs.getInt("id"));
b.setName(rs.getString("name"));
list.add(b);
}
在取的时候遍历list就可以取到值了 for(int i = 0; i<list.size();i++){
list.get(i).getId();
list.get(i).getName();
}
|
